The first thing to start preparing the chops is to rinse the chicken breasts and pat dry with a kitchen towel. Remove streaks, if any. Slice each portion of the breast across, into slices approximately 4 cm wide. Then beat each bite lightly with a kitchen hammer.
Break eggs into any container (plate, bowl), add flour, salt, sour cream and finely chopped dill.
Beat the ingredients until smooth. Dip each cue ball into batter. Fry chicken chops in batter on both sides in a preheated skillet with sunflower oil.
Chicken chops in batter with sour cream and herbs are ready. Serve the chicken chops hot.
